The Microsoft Federal Civilian Operating Unit is seeking a Chief of Staff to lead the business management and operations of the organization. The role of Chief of Staff for the United States (US) Federal Civilian business unit plays a pivotal role in accelerating revenue, market share and strategic business outcomes by establishing and fostering collaborative partnerships with external partners and customers, within the Federal organization and across Microsoft organizational leaders and stakeholders around the globe. As Chief of Staff, you will drive the rhythm of the business, including revenue and consumption forecasting, pipeline reviews, leadership meetings, and strategy sessions - thinking holistically and strategically about key business processes, organizational effectiveness, employee engagement, and business communications. This role will directly report to the Civilian Business Unit Leader and will work alongside senior leaders in the organization to drive business execution and collaboration across Microsoft.

Responsibilities:

Capabilities within Chief of Staff Organization:

Sales and Consumption Excellence: Drives predictable consumption, sales and usage processes and forecasting, supports leaders with insights on planned and future growth opportunities, plugs into Marketing and Operations (M&O), Business and Sales Operations (BSO) to drive aggregation at subsidiary level.

Delivery Excellence: Monitors Consulting & Support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to ensure alignment to Microsoft standards of delivery, shares insights & analysis with Leadership Team (LT) for continued improvement and best practice sharing, plugs into M&O Programs, Communities, & Change team to maintain alignment with subsidiary business unit and corporate programs, provides escalation management for critical delivery issues on behalf of LT.

Quality Assurance: Ensures pre and post sales quality align to Microsoft standards and expectations, highlights opportunities for best practice sharing and improvements across the business unit, plugs into M&O Programs, Communities, & Change team charged with maintaining alignment to broader Microsoft strategies.

Change Management: Partners with Federal Transformation Lead in M&O to land change management initiatives across the business unit, serves as focal point for aggregation of feedback of strategy and program landing from business unit for sharing with subsidiary LT/M&O.

In addition to the capabilities above, the Chief of Staff has responsibilities over:

Business Management: Manage and facilitate the rhythm of business (RoB) for the Leadership Team, including regular meetings, monthly reviews, employee All Hands, monthly Operating Expenses/Cost of Goods (OPEX/COGS) reviews. Continually drive alignment and execution of the core business priorities, with the business managers supporting the Federal Civilian leadership team.

Strategic Initiatives: Drive strategic initiatives or cross-group projects contributing to the overall organizational strategy as needed to meet the changing business environment and ensure the team is achieving revenue and consumption commitments. Create and implement accurate plans and develop success metrics and communication approaches for these initiatives and projects.

Financial Management: Lead budget planning and forecasting process, hiring strategy, and resource management in alignment with the RoB. Manage report-outs of the team's OPEX and COGS budget, headcount and spend in partnership with business managers and finance to ensure effective budget management in fiscal period.

Executive Communications: Oversee the communication function, including employee engagement, to drive impactful internal and external comms, messaging, content for team meetings, All-Hands and other events.

Culture and Employee Experience Programs: Partner with Leadership Team, Human Resources (HR), and the Diversity and Inclusion (D&I) team to drive a positive culture, including workplace initiatives. Facilitate recruiting, college hire, and diversity & inclusion program hiring in partnership with Global Talent Acquisition organization, HR and the Federal Civilian Leadership Team.
